This analysis considers two factors that might have contributed to the earnings gap between men and women. Women were more likely than men to interrupt their careers for an extended period of time to take care of young children, and women were also more likely than men to prepare for jobs that historically have lower income potential. This report examines earnings of men and women who worked consistently by their education level and the gender dominance of major field of study. Glossary. 24 charts and tables.Clery, Suzanne B. is the author of 'Gender Differences in Earnings among Young Adults Entering the Labor Market', published 1998 under ISBN 9780160495038 and ISBN 0160495032.
